Special Notes

Compactor should be on separate 15 ampere circuit (time-delay fuse of circuit breaker recom- mended.) Do not use an extension cord with this appliance.

See section on motor replacement for test procedure.

See note in section covering chain derail- ment.

Inspect trunnion nut for any evidence of dam- age. If nut displays signs of thread destruction, replace nut, clean drive screw and regrease.
